Embracing the Arid Climate Dubai's climate is not the most welcoming for traditional gardens, with its scorching heat and scarce rainfall. However, there's a silver lining – a plethora of drought-tolerant plants that can thrive in these challenging conditions. 1. The Mighty Agave The Agave plant, with its striking rosette of fleshy leaves, is a true survivor. Its ability to store water makes it a great addition to any desert garden. 2. Mesmerizing Desert Marigold The Desert Marigold adds a burst of sunny yellow to your garden. Its resilience to heat and arid conditions makes it a top choice.

  2. 3. The Vibrant Bougainvillea Bougainvillea, with its riot of colors, can transform your garden into a vibrant oasis. It loves the sun and doesn't mind the dry spells. 4. Captivating Date Palms Date palms, the iconic trees of the desert, provide shade and produce delicious fruit. They're well adapted to the harsh climate. 5. Hardy Oleander Oleander's lush green leaves and showy flowers can withstand the intense heat and arid soil of Dubai.

  3. 6. Graceful Desert Rose The Desert Rose, with its stunning blooms, thrives in dry conditions and adds an elegant touch to your garden. 7. Versatile Agapanthus Agapanthus, commonly known as the Lily of the Nile, is not only drought-tolerant but also a visual delight with its beautiful blue or white flowers. 8. Robust Texas Sage Texas Sage is a rugged shrub that flourishes in the desert's heat and limited rainfall, offering lovely purple blossoms.

  4. 9. The Tenacious Yucca Yucca's spiky, architectural presence and adaptability to desert life make it a popular choice for Dubai gardens. 10. Aloe Vera's Healing Touch Aloe Vera, aside from its soothing gel, is an easy-to-maintain succulent that loves the desert sun. Greening the Desert: Tips for Growing Plants in the UAE Growing plants in the arid climate of the UAE can be challenging, but not impossible. Here are some practical tips to help you succeed: 1. Choose the Right Plants Opt for drought-tolerant and desert-adapted plants to thrive in the UAE's harsh conditions.

  5. 2. Water Wisely Use a drip irrigation system to efficiently water your plants. Avoid overwatering, which can lead to root rot. 3. Provide Shade Use shading devices or structures to protect your plants from the intense sunlight. 4. Use Quality Soil Invest in good-quality, well-draining soil that supports healthy plant growth. 5. Mulch Your Garden Mulching helps retain moisture, regulates soil temperature, and reduces weed growth. 6. Prune Regularly Pruning encourages healthy growth and helps your plants stay in shape. Which is the most drought-resistant crop? Among crops, sorghum is one of the most drought-resistant options. It's a hardy, cereal grain crop that can thrive in arid conditions and limited water availability. Other drought-resistant crops include millet, chickpeas, and certain varieties of beans and peas.
